Thanks Barbiebreath! My hematologist does exactly what Dr. Mesa recommends and pays attention to the same things. I have PV so the most important number is hematocrit. I'm in Israel so they use 45 as the magic number for everyone. If it's even a hair over 45 I have a phlebotomy. Thankfully, on Besremi I haven't had one in almost 6 months. In PV most hematologists don't worry about platelets until they reach 1 million.It may be different for ET, and it may be different in other places.
